§ 1713. Privileges, immunities, and compensation of emergency interim successors.

(a) If an emergency interim successor exercises the powers and assumes the duties of a member, the successor must be accorded the privileges and immunities, compensation, allowances, and other perquisites of office to which a member is entitled.

(b) In the event of an emergency event, each emergency interim successor, whether or not called upon to exercise the powers and assume the duties of a member, must be accorded the privileges and immunities of a member while traveling to and from a place of session and must be compensated for such travel in the same manner and amount as a member.

(c) This section does not affect the privileges and immunities, compensation, allowances, or other perquisites of office of an incumbent member.

29 Del. C. 1953, § 1713;  53 Del. Laws, c. 140;  70 Del. Laws, c. 186, § 1;  81 Del. Laws, c. 449, § 20;
